Why Newer Homes in Wesley Chapel Still Need Regular Roof Inspections

Wesley Chapel is one of the fastest-growing communities in the Tampa Bay area, with thousands of homes built over the last two decades. Many homeowners assume that because their home is relatively new, their roof doesn't need much attention. Unfortunately, that's not always the case.
Even newer roofs can develop problems that, if left unaddressed, may lead to expensive repairs and reduced roof lifespan.
1. New Doesn't Mean Problem-Free
A roof can experience issues regardless of age. Installation errors, material defects, storm damage, and Florida's harsh climate can affect roofs long before they reach the end of their expected lifespan.
2. Florida Weather Is Tough on Roofing Systems
Wesley Chapel homes experience:
  • Intense UV exposure
  • Heavy rain
  • High humidity
  • Strong seasonal storms
These conditions can accelerate wear and tear, even on relatively new roofing materials.
3. Small Problems Can Develop Early
Some common issues found on newer roofs include:
  • Loose flashing
  • Improperly sealed penetrations
  • Missing or damaged shingles after storms
  • Ventilation concerns
Early detection helps prevent costly repairs later.
4. Builder Warranty Periods Don't Last Forever
Many homeowners rely on builder warranties during the first few years. However, once those warranties expire, routine inspections become even more important to identify issues before they become major expenses.
5. Protecting Your Home's Value
A well-maintained roof helps preserve property value and can make a significant difference if you decide to sell your home in the future.
